As most people know I love going to Mysore! I’ve always wanted to shoot images at night ever since I got my tripod but my interest for birding always seem to get in the way of that.

Light up the Night
Last weekend I ended up in Mysore but thanks to the weather conditions I had a really hard time spotting the birds and shooting them was almost impossible. So I decided to do some landscape shots at night.

Turn, Turn, Turn
Chamundi Hills is a great spot to shoot from as it gives you a nice view of the Mysore Palace and its surroundings. Lots of people there on weekdays and weekends and you might also run into crazy drunk people doing stunts on their bikes and cars. So watch out for them if your driving up there.
